Two controllers at once (not working properly)
Okay, I have a Logitec Wingman Rumblepad controller and also another standard Microsoft 10 button controller. Each of them work fine, individually with zsnes (lastest version), but when I plug them both in, the microsoft one always takes precedence over the logitec one, and the logitec one becomes completely unresponsive. I've tried exchanging the usb ports, and switching the input orientation in zsnes between the two controllers, and the micosoft one always takes over, even if its on input #2. Any suggestions? (I'm also using the latest WIP)

Try changing the order of controllers in the windows game controllers panel, you can use the JoyID tool for that. Perhaps it will help.
